Harpenden Train Station offers a variety of facilities designed to make your travel experience as smooth as possible. The ticket office operates throughout the week, with extended hours to accommodate early birds and those traveling late. Conveniently, there are ticket machines available for quick purchases and collections, which support the use of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.
For those needing accessibility support, Harpenden is fully equipped with step-free access throughout the station and offers assistance options for easy boarding. If you're cycling to the station, you'll find ample bicycle storage with over 500 spaces. Although the station does not have waiting rooms, seating is available, and a coffee shop on-site ensures those pre-travel caffeine needs are met.
In terms of security, the station houses CCTV cameras to maintain a safe environment. Although there are no customer help points, station staff are available to provide assistance when necessary. It’s recommended to communicate your needs upon arrival or pre-book assistance for a more tailored experience.

Templecombe station is equipped with a variety of facilities to make your travel seamless. While it doesn’t have a traditional ticket office operating beyond midday, ticket machines are readily available, including those accessible to passengers with disabilities. Collect your tickets on the go and enjoy the benefit of induction loops for clear communication. Although there aren't any waiting rooms, a seating area is available for a bit of rest before your journey.
Accessibility is a strong point, offering step-free access across the station platforms. Plus, there are accessible toilets, ensuring ease of travel for everyone. With assistance available during peak hours and options to reach out to railway service personnel, Templecombe is attentive to the needs of all its passengers.
